Just a word of warning: The overnight train was NOT comfortable! The "first class" sleeping car consisted of a tiny compartment with four bunks. The mattress was as hard as a rock. They do give you sheets that appear clean and a pillow. It was HOT and stuffy! And the bathrooms were suspect, at best.

You are not assigned an actual bunk when you buy the ticket. As you board the train, the conductor points you to a compartment based on gender. I was traveling alone, so I have no idea if the conductor would split up couples so that compartments are all male or female. That is my suspicion though, since they wouldn't want strange men and women in the same compartment. But you could probably just buy four tickets to have a compartment to yourselves. Tickets are inexpensive.

Like I said before, the train was miserable, but still an experience I wouldn't trade for the world! And I would totally do it again! ... The ferry across the Strait of Gibraltar was AMAZING! As was the train+bus from Madrid to Tarifa.
